Red Carpet for Local Gal

Oak Elementary School fifth-grader Jordan Moodie was chosen from thousands of entries as one of 12 girls from Tennessee who will be featured in the young girls’ magazine Discovery Girls. Featured in the upcoming October/November issue, she will then be a sixth-grader attending Appling Middle School. As part of her reward, Moodie was able to spend two nights at the famous Gaylord Opryland Hotel in Nashville and was treated to a day of pampering at the hotel’s Relache Spa. After her “make-over” at the spa, she and the other girls were taken to a mock “red carpet” set up for the first of their photo shoots for the magazine.After the shoot was completed, the girls were whisked away in a black limo and taken to the real CMT Awards Show red-carpet event (although it was purple this year). The girls were able to get up close to the celebrity singers. Moodie and many of the other girls were able to get autographs from favorites like Carrie Underwood, Taylor Swift and the group Rascal Flatts. The next morning, the girls spent the day at a Nashville photo studio. Photos were taken that will accompany their individual profiles to be featured in the magazine. They also shot photos that may be used at a future date in conjunction with various features or articles. To be chosen for the magazine, Moodie had to submit her answers to a series of thought-provoking questions. Original Source
